Glossary

Meshullam Person

Befriended. (1. ) One of the chief Gadites in Bashan in the time of Jotham ( 1 Chr. 5:13 ). (2. ) Grandfather of Shaphan, “the scribe,” in the reign of Josiah ( 2 Kings 22:3 ). (3. ) A priest, father of Hilkiah.

Ahitub Person

Brother of goodness = good. (1. ) The son of Phinehas. On the death of his grandfather Eli he succeeded to the office of high priest, and was himself succeeded by his son Ahijah ( 1 Sam. 14:3 ; 22:9 , 11, 12, 20).

Hilkiah Person

Portion of Jehovah. (1. ) 1 Chr. 6:54 . (2. ) 1 Chr. 26:11 . (3. ) The father of Eliakim ( 2 Kings 18:18 , 26, 37). (4. ) The father of Gemariah ( Jer. 29:3 ). (5. ) The father of the prophet Jeremiah (1:1).

Meraioth Person

Rebellions. (1. ) Father of Amariah, a high priest of the line of Eleazar ( 1 Chr. 6:6 , 7, 52). (2. ) Neh. 12:15 , a priest who went to Jerusalem with Zerubbabel. He is called Meremoth in Neh. 12:3 .

Seraiah Person

Soldier of Jehovah. (1. ) The father of Joab ( 1 Chr. 4:13 , 14). (2. ) The grandfather of Jehu ( 1 Chr. 4:35 ). (3. ) One of David’s scribes or secretaries ( 2 Sam. 8:17 ). (4. ) A Netophathite.

Zadok Person

Righteous. (1. ) A son of Ahitub, of the line of Eleazer ( 2 Sam. 8:17 ; 1 Chr. 24:3 ), high priest in the time of David ( 2 Sam. 20:25 ) and Solomon ( 1 Kings 4:4 ).
